What happened: A control platform that uses AI to recommend and automate operating decisions inside process plants. The system was trialled live at Borouge International’s Ruwais site in Abu Dhabi.
Why it matters: The platform is designed to catch and resolve abnormal plant conditions before they turn into incidents, lowering error rates and unplanned downtime. During pilot runs, it flagged developing problems several minutes ahead of conventional alarms. Honeywell positions the deployment as the first of its kind to run autonomous operations in a working petrochemical environment.
Industry context: The platform shifts judgment-heavy monitoring tasks to AI agents, allowing newer staff to operate complex units with greater confidence. Experion Cognition runs within Honeywell’s existing Experion control architecture, so it can slot into current control rooms.
